Click and Listen - Names of 'flores'

Here we have new vocabulary, this time about names of flowers.

la amapola (poppy)
el azahar (citron blossom)
la azalea (azalea)
la azucena (white lily)
la begonia (begonia)
la campanilla (bellflower)
el clavel (carnation)
el crisantemo (chrysanthemum)
la dalia (dahlia)
la gardenia (gardenia)
el geranio (geranium)
el gladiolo (gladiolus)
la hortensia (hydrangea)
el jacinto (jacinth)
el jazmín (jasmine)
la lavanda (lavender)

la lila (lilac)
el lirio (iris)
la magnolia (magnolia)
la malva (mallow)
la margarita (daisy)
el narciso (narcissus)
la nomeolvides (forget-ne-not)
la orquídea (orchid)
el pensamiento (pansyn)
la petunia (petunia)
la rosa (rose)
la siempreviva (everlasting flower)
el tulipán (tulip)
la violeta (violet)
